WebNov 2, 2014 · "law" vs "theory" is a particularly confusing one. THE prominent example, is "Newton's Law of Gravity", which as it turns out is wrong (although it works great for all practical purposes on Earth) and has been superseded by Einstein's General Theory of Relativity, which while only a "theory" is more correct than Newton's "law". free scanner app to track inventoryWebApr 8, 2024 · Here, we will see the difference between law and theory as follows: Theory.
